The Simplified Collection Document for Micro and Small Businesses, a system implemented in Brazil, facilitates tax collection for these enterprises. It simplifies the process by unifying eight federal taxes, including income tax, social contribution on net income, and several others, into a single monthly payment. This consolidated approach streamlines tax compliance for smaller businesses, allowing them to calculate and pay their dues efficiently.
This streamlined system significantly reduces the administrative burden on micro and small businesses, freeing up resources that can be reinvested into their operations. By simplifying a previously complex and time-consuming process, it fosters a more favorable environment for entrepreneurship and economic growth. Historically, managing multiple tax obligations posed a significant challenge for these businesses. This unified system represents a significant advancement in tax administration, promoting transparency and ease of compliance.
